Analysts at PricewaterhouseCoopers say they expect to see increased Initial Public Offering activity in the technology and health sectors in the coming months.

PwC’s Capital Markets Watch is an annual report that focuses on equity and debt capital markets transactions in Africa. For instance, it said companies with market capitalisation of as low as N50m with a minimum of 25 shareholders could be eligible to list its shares on the Growth Board. The report stated that the US presidential elections in November 2020 and the Brexit transition in December 2020 were some factors that might impact global market performance.
